The TV anime adaptation of Shiunji-ke no Kodomotachi, based on the manga by Reiji Miyajima, will air in April 2025. On December 17, the first promotional video was released, showcasing the animation by Doga Kobo.
The romantic comedy revolves around the seven siblings of the prestigious Shiunji family, admired for their beauty and intelligence. The story takes a turn when their father reveals a shocking secret: they are not actually related by blood. The manga is serialized in Young Animal magazine (Hakusensha) and currently spans five volumes.
The first promotional video features scenes of the eldest brother Arata, who deeply loves his family but often dreams of living a different life without his five sisters. The siblings' reactions to the shocking revelation are also shown.
